以慈溪市滩涂围垦区为例,通过对土壤配对样本有机质、全氮、速效磷、速效钾、电导率、pH值等土壤肥力评价指标的分析,运用模糊数学法从时间和空间两个维度对滩涂围垦区30年间的土壤肥力特征进行了综合评价.结果表明:慈溪市滩涂围垦区土壤综合肥力较30年前有所下降,土壤肥力综合指数值由1982年的0.5816下降到2012年的0.5151;其中有机质、电导率、全氮土壤肥力单项评价指标隶属度得分值下降较多;土壤综合肥力的空间变化为从南到北,土壤肥力呈阶梯状下降,由南到北土壤肥力的综合指数为:0.5413、0.5157、0.5522、0.5059.评价指标中,影响慈溪市滩涂围垦区土壤肥力程度由大到小分别为速效磷、电导率、有机质、全氮、pH和速效钾.
Taking the reclamation area of beach reclamation in Cixi City as an example, this paper analyzes the evaluation indexes of soil fertility of soil paired samples such as organic matter, total nitrogen, available phosphorus, available potassium, conductivity and pH value. By using fuzzy mathematics method, from the two dimensions of time and space The results showed that the comprehensive soil fertility in the reclamation area of beach reclamation in Cixi County dropped from 30 years ago, and the composite index of soil fertility decreased from 0.5816 in 1982 to 0.5151 in 2012. Among them, organic matter, conductivity and total nitrogen soil fertility decreased significantly, and the spatial variability of soil comprehensive fertility was from south to north, and the soil fertility decreased stepwise. From south to north, the comprehensive index of soil fertility As follows: 0.5413,0.5157,0.5522,0.5059. In the evaluation index, soil fertility affected by the reclamation area of beach reclamation in Cixi City were available phosphorus, conductivity, organic matter, total nitrogen, pH and available potassium, respectively.
